I have a list of computer models and I'd like to have totals at the bottom
of each kind using a formula.


A
1 Laptop
2 Desktop
3 Server
4 Laptop
5 Desktop
6 Desktop
7 Laptop

So my formula would look at column A rows 1 to 7

Total Laptops = 3 (calculated value, not static value)
Total Desktops = 3 (calculated value, not static value)
Total Servers = 1 (calculated value, not static value)

I was thinking of an array, but I'm not sure how to do that, or if it is the
correct approach.
